Robots are no strangers to the healthcare industry. We know that a large number of robots are used in various physical therapies, and some robots are used to help train doctors in a range of treatments and surgeries. The following 10 robots are currently the most practical medical robots, with the potential to revolutionize the healthcare industry.

1. Vasteras Giraff

The Vasteras Giraff is essentially a mobile communication tool that allows elderly people to communicate with the outside world. It consists of wheels, a camera, and a display, and can be controlled via a remote. It also has two-way video calling capabilities similar to Skype.

2. Robot Patient

The robot patient allows medical students to boldly apply what they have learned. The use of robots to train doctors has existed for some time, and with the advancement of technology, robots can do even more. This robot patient has a beating heart, moving eyes, and can even breathe, allowing medical students to learn how to properly measure blood pressure and other vital signs. There are even versions of this robot for pregnant women or infants.

3. Aethon TUG

This “cube” robot can perform tasks such as delivering meals, delivering medications, tidying patients’ bed linens, and collecting hospital waste based on a pre-set system. By using the hospital’s WiFi signal to communicate with a central system, TUG can avoid obstacles and take elevators. Aethon TUG enhances the efficiency of hospital operations.

4. Disease Diagnosis Robot

Diagnosis of diseases is the core of medical practice. However, during blood tests or X-rays, there may be subtle situations that doctors might miss. These robots can provide more specific diagnostic functions.

5. RP-VITA

RP-VITA is a telemedicine robot jointly developed by iRobot and InTouch Health. As a telemedicine assistant, the designers hope that doctors can use it to monitor patients’ conditions in real-time remotely. Therefore, diagnostic devices such as B ultrasound and electronic stethoscopes are embedded in the robot.RP-VITA is controlled via an iPad application.

6. Surgical Robot

Robots can also perform surgeries because their movements are more precise, reducing surgical risks. Due to their precise movements, the incisions can be smaller, thus lowering the risk of infection and speeding up recovery. Such robots include NeuroArm and Heartlander.

7. Bestic

Bestic is a small robotic arm with a spoon at the end. Bestic is primarily suitable for patients who do not want to trouble others while eating. Users can easily control the movement of the spoon to decide which food on the table to eat.

8. Rehabilitation Robot

If patients have undergone long-term physical therapy and need to recover quickly to regain mobility, then rehabilitation robots are the best choice for these patients. Through rehabilitation, these robots can accelerate patients’ recovery progress.

9. Care Robot

Cody is a nursing assistant that uses a Direct Physical Interface (DPI), allowing nurses to directly interact with the robot’s body to control it, such as guiding the robot to walk. Using cameras and laser rangefinders, Cody can help clean patients’ bodies.

10. Replacement Limbs

Robots have been used to replace damaged limbs or other body parts. Moreover, scientists are developing new technologies to use robots to create human hearts or other organs. A man-made jellyfish has already been created, and the next goal is human organs.

What will robots bring to the healthcare industry in the future? The possibilities seem endless.
